Excel怎样查找文本字符个数的数量

Excel作为一款功能强大的电子表格软件,广泛应用于数据管理与分析中。在处理文本数据时,我们常常需要知道某个文本字符在字符串中出现的数量。本文将详细介绍如何在Excel中查找文本字符的数量,并提供多种方法和实例,以帮助读者更好地掌握这一技巧。

1. 使用LEN和SUBSTITUTE函数

在Excel中,可以结合使用LEN和SUBSTITUTE函数来计算指定字符的出现次数。这种方法的原理是通过计算去掉特定字符后的字符串长度与原字符串长度之间的差值,来得出该字符的个数。

1.1 函数解析

LEN函数用于返回字符串的总长度,而SUBSTITUTE函数则用于替换字符串中的某个字符或子字符串。例如,如果我们希望计算字符串"AABBCC"中字符"A"的出现次数,可以按照以下步骤进行。

Excel怎样查找文本字符个数的数量

1.2 实际操作示例

假设在Excel的单元格A1中输入字符串“AABBCC”。我们可以使用以下公式:

=LEN(A1)-LEN(SUBSTITUTE(A1,"A",""))

这个公式的含义是:首先计算字符串“AABBCC”的长度,即6,然后使用SUBSTITUTE函数将所有的"A"替换为空字符,从而计算出新字符串的长度,即4。最后,用原长度减去替换后长度,6-4=2,得出"A"的出现次数。

2. 使用COUNTIF函数

除了LEN和SUBSTITUTE函数外,Excel的COUNTIF函数也可以用于计算字符出现的次数。虽然通常用于计数满足条件的单元格,但我们可以借助这个函数结合其他方法来实现字符计数。

2.1 COUNTIF函数的用法

COUNTIF函数的基本格式为:COUNTIF(range, criteria),其中range是需要统计的范围,criteria是定义的条件。如果我们希望统计一个范围内特定字符的数量,可以使用此函数。

2.2 示例操作

假设在单元格范围A1:A5中分别输入字符"A", "B", "A", "C", "A"。我们可以使用以下公式统计"A"的个数:

=COUNTIF(A1:A5,"A")

该公式将返回3,这是因为在范围内"A"出现了三次。

3. 使用FIND和LEN函数结合数组公式

如果您需要查找单元格中的特定字符而字符可以出现在不同的单元格中,使用FIND和LEN函数结合数组公式是一个有效的方法。

3.1 FIND函数的介绍

FIND函数可用于查找字符在字符串中的起始位置,若字符存在则返回位置,不存在则返回错误。因此,若要统计字符的总数,我们需要Array(数组)公式来结合这些信息。

3.2 数组公式的实现

若要查找"A"在整个列中的个数,可以使用以下数组公式:

={SUM(LEN(A1:A5)-LEN(SUBSTITUTE(A1:A5,"A","")))}

完成输入后,请按下Ctrl + Shift + Enter以确认这是一个数组公式。这个公式的工作原理与我们之前讨论的类似,但它针对整个范围进行了操作,能够统计多个单元格内字符的出现次数。

4. 总结与注意事项

通过以上几种方法,我们可以在Excel中有效地查找特定文本字符的数量。每种方法都有其独特的优点,用户可以根据具体需求选择相应的方式。

需要注意的是,字符大小写会影响计算结果。Excel中的函数通常不区分大小写,确保在使用时一致性。此外,数组公式可能会在较大的数据集上表现得较慢,在进行大规模数据分析时需谨慎使用。

最后,希望本文提供的技巧能帮助您在日常工作中更高效地使用Excel,轻松地查找文本字符的个数,提升工作效率。

相关内容

  • excel文档如何按首字的笔画排序
  • 在日常工作中,我们常常需要对数据进行排序,以便更好地进行分析和使用。特别是对于中文数据的排序,不同于字母的自然顺序,中文的排序通常需要按照字的笔画或拼音进行排序...
  • 2025-01-15 16:09:57

    1

  • Excel正则表达式提取有两位小数的正实数的操作
  • 在日常的数据处理和分析中,Excel是一款非常强大的工具。然而,当我们需要从大量的数据中提取特定格式的数值时,简单的公式往往无法满足需求。这时,使用正则表达式提...
  • 2025-01-15 16:09:32

    1

  • Excel根据单元格数值生成一个算术表达式
  • 在现代办公中,Excel已成为一种不可或缺的工具,尤其是在数据处理与分析方面。通过使用Excel,我们不仅可以轻松进行数据计算,还能根据单元格中的数值生成复杂的...
  • 2025-01-15 16:09:10

    1

  • EXCEL查询指定区域最大值的地址
  • 在日常工作中,Excel是一个不可或缺的数据处理工具。而在处理大量数据时,我们常常需要找到某个区域的最大值,以及这个最大值所在的具体地址。本文将详细介绍如何使用...
  • 2025-01-15 16:08:52

    1

  • excel求和怎么做
  • 在现代办公中,Excel作为一种强大的电子表格工具,被广泛应用于数据处理和分析。其中,求和功能是Excel中最基本、最常用的功能之一。本文将详细介绍Excel求...
  • 2025-01-15 16:08:35

    1

  • Excel文档怎么合并单元格
  • Excel是一款功能强大的电子表格软件,广泛应用于数据分析、财务管理等多个领域。在日常使用中,很多用户会需要合并单元格,以便更好地呈现数据或提高表格的可读性。本...
  • 2025-01-15 16:08:14

    1